Huffington Post writes, A Kentucky resident's farm is now in jeopardy after he was allegedly fired from his job for being gay. Buzzfeed exclusively reports the story of Kevin McCaffery, whose 18-acre LLA-Nanny Farms is home to rescued llamas, cats, dogs, chickens, donkeys and pigs. Some years ago, McCaffery returned to work as the director of an Ashland day care center, but was eventually forced by officials to resign, despite a "spotless" record, after he says he was mocked and teased for being gay.
